> To achieve what you need to do I use the Playlist Manager plugin and
> when I find a track with bad tags etc I add it to the "Bad Tags" or "Bad
> Cover" playlist and then periodically open those playlists in Notepad++
> in one window while using file explorer and mp3tag in others. I still
> have to translate the Linux path to Windows and yes I could write a
> routine for Notepad++ that would do it for me but I don't have very many
> bad tags these days!
